Worcestershire pushed on towards victory on the final morning of their LV= County Championship game against Nottinghamshire at Trent Bridge thanks to an unbeaten century stand for the second wicket between Daryl Mitchell and Tom Fell.By lunch, the visitors were 117 for 1, needing a further 207 runs to win with Fell unbeaten on 51 and Mitchell 53 not out.The only wicket to fall came in the second over of the day when Ben Hilfenhaus, who took 4 for 67 in the first innings, trapped Richard Oliver..
